Abstract
The invention discloses a cold header feeding manipulator device. The cold header feeding manipulator device is characterized in that the cold header feeding manipulator device comprises a manipulator support, the manipulator support is fixedly connected to the feeding side of a cold header frame, and a first clamping block set and a second clamping block set are arranged on the manipulator support in the feeding direction; a first lower clamping block of the first clamping block set is fixed to a sliding seat, a first upper clamping block of the first clamping block set is vertically movably arranged and is pushed by a first air cylinder, and the first air cylinder is fixedly arranged on the sliding seat; the sliding seat is arranged on a horizontal guide column in a sliding mode, the horizontal guide column is fixedly arranged on the manipulator support, and the rear end of the sliding seat is connected with a cold header drive arm; a second lower clamping block of the second clamping block set is fixed to the manipulator support, a second upper clamping block of the second clamping block set is vertically movably arranged and is pushed by a second air cylinder, and the second air cylinder is fixedly arranged on the manipulator support. The cold header feeding manipulator device is simple in structure, and accurate and reliable in fixed-length material feeding.

Background technology
Cold headers a kind of the various metal wire rod handled well are carried out cold extrusion, makes the equipment of metal wire rod cold-heading molding in mould, to rub accessory for processing various standard, non-standard securing member and vapour.In prior art, the feeding of cold header is moved back and forth by actuating arm, drives ratchet to promote ratchet-gear wheel intermittent rotary, finally drives drawing-inroller to rotate and carry out feeding.Above-mentioned feed mechanism, complex structure, work noise is large, can not stop feeding in time during mechanical disorder, also often there will be ratchet-gear wheel reverse to a certain degree, drawing-inroller retreats phenomenon, feed length will occur so inadequate, cause product quality defective.
Summary of the invention
In view of the deficiency that background technology exists, object of the present invention is intended to provide a kind of structure simple, and fixed length feeding is cold header feeding robot device accurately and reliably.
The present invention implements by following technical solution:
Cold header feeding robot device, it is characterized in that: comprise manipulator support, manipulator support is fixedly connected on the feed side of cold headers frame, manipulator support arranges the first fixture block group and the second fixture block group along feed direction, first time fixture block of the first fixture block group is fixed on slide, first fixture block group first on fixture block do up and down setting and promoted by the first cylinder, first cylinder is fixedly mounted on slide, slide slides and is located on horizontal guide pillar, horizontal guide pillar fixedly mounts on manipulator support, the rear end of slide is connected with cold headers actuating arm, second time fixture block of the second fixture block group is fixed on manipulator support, second fixture block group second on fixture block do up and down setting and promoted by the second cylinder, second cylinder is fixedly mounted on manipulator support.
First cylinder is fixedly mounted on slide by the first template, the below of the first template is provided with the first portable plate, the top of the first portable plate and the push rod of the first cylinder just right, first portable plate is connected to the lower end of the first screw rod, the upper end of the first screw rod is connected with the first spring through after the first template, and on first, fixture block is fixed on the bottom of the first portable plate.
Second cylinder is fixedly mounted on manipulator support by the second template, the below of the second template is provided with the second portable plate, the top of the second portable plate and the push rod of the second cylinder just right, second portable plate is connected to the lower end of the second screw rod, the upper end of the second screw rod is connected with the second spring through after the second template, and on second, fixture block is fixed on the bottom of the second portable plate.
After adopting technique scheme, the feeding course of action that manipulator realizes is: forward during charging, on first, metal wire rod clamps by fixture block under the effect of the first cylinder, now fixture block unclamps metal wire rod on second, then actuating arm promotes slide reach, realize fixed length feeding, after fixed length feeding, on second, metal wire rod clamps by fixture block under the effect of the second cylinder, simultaneously metal wire rod unclamps by fixture block on first, so promote at actuating arm in the process of slide retrogressing, metal wire rod does not produce retrogressing, guarantees that each feed length is consistent.Cold header feeding robot device of the present invention, structure is simple, and action is also simple, and fixed length feeding accurately and reliably.
